Solution Overview

Problem

Current mobile communication networks face challenges in identifying and supporting Machine-Type Communication (MTC) devices with lower UE categories, leading to incorrect resource allocation and buffer considerations, resulting in data loss or resource wastage due to mismatched capabilities.

Innovation Solution

A method where a base station broadcasts network access control information indicating whether a specific UE category is permitted to access the cell, defined by downlink and uplink physical layer parameters and layer 2 buffer size, allowing MTC devices to determine their compatibility and perform cell selection accordingly, thereby controlling access and reducing system overhead.

AI summary

Examples of the present invention disclose an indication method for accessing a cell, a method for selecting a cell and devices. The indication method for accessing a cell includes: broadcasting, by a base station, network access control information; wherein the network access control information is to indicate whether a cell of the base station permits access of a user equipment (UE) with a specific UE category, or access of a UE with a specific access class, or access of a UE supporting a specific service. When the examples of the present invention are employed, the access of a MTC device can be controlled, and thus system overhead is reduced.
